Child care under personal management

Parents have the option to run child care under personal management and get municipal contribution for it. This is possible through co-operative family networks.

A co-operative family network organizes its' own activities, employs personnel, and decides what fee the parents are to pay for the care. The children can attend from 6 months of age and until June the year when they turn 6 years old. Children to the person/s employed for the care have right to municipal contribution, as well as other children. There must be children from at least two families in the care. Children in the care must be entitled to child care according to the municipality's rules. The municipal contribution to the care varies with the children's age and the time they spend in the care.

The municipal district office has a right to insight into the activities. No contribution will be paid before the municipal district committee has decided that the family network is entitled to contributions. If the network does not comply with the municipality's rules, the committee can withdraw the contribution.
